A Talent Development Consultant is responsible for identifying, developing, and implementing strategies to enhance the skills and knowledge of employees within an organization. They assess the training needs of individuals and teams, design and deliver training programs, and evaluate their effectiveness. Additionally, they may provide coaching and mentoring to employees to support their professional growth and career development. A Talent Development Consultant stays up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in learning and development to ensure that training initiatives are aligned with organizational goals and objectives. They collaborate with various stakeholders, including HR professionals and department managers, to identify talent gaps and develop targeted solutions to address them. This role requires excellent communication and interpersonal skills, as well as str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.

Talent Development Consultant salary in Pakistan
Average Yearly Salary of Talent Development Consultant in Pakistan is approximately 769,287 PKR (2,368 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
